Governments’ planned fossil fuel production remains dangerously out of sync with Paris Agreement limits
The report measures the gap between governments’ planned production of coal, oil, and gas and the global production levels consistent with meeting the Paris Agreement temperature limits. The 2021 Production Gap Report provides country profiles for 15 major producer countries.
The report is produced by the Stockholm Environment Institute (SEI), International Institute for Sustainable Development (IISD), ODI, E3G, and United Nations Environment Programme (UNEP). More than 40 researchers contributed to the analysis and review, spanning numerous universities, think tanks, and other research organizations.
